Calibration screw fridge

I understand that fridges have a calibration screw to adjust the temperature. I would like to convert my fridge so it runs at 55F. Is it possible? Mt fridge is 5 years old

  • Anonymous Apr 21, 2012

    I don't think fridges are designed with thermo. to run at a balmy 55F. I could probaby swap out the thermo and find one to suit my purpose as 1 solution but was looking for an easier approach as my 55F requirement is temporary. I am curing sausages for 4 weeks and the temp. for successful curing is approx. 55F. After the curing process is complete, I'd like to run the fridge as it should. What is a bottle fridge thermostat? tks

  • mike cooper Apr 21, 2012

    If you have a conventional thermostat and can locate the phial (sensing end) at the coldest point on the evaporator you should be able to run at 55f by setting at the lowest point then move the phial back to it's original position when you want to return to normal.
    Bottle fridges (back bar fridges) run at a higher temperature than domestic food storage fridges, and bar cellar coolers higher still. There is a whole range of thermostats for different types.
    You may find your fridge thermostat has an adjustment screw that can be set to click off at a higher temperature using a very fine screwdriver, but this usually is difficult to achieve and may lead to you needing to buy a new thermostat when you want to return the fridge to normal.
    Is there a cool dry dark place you can find for curing?

SOURCE: Frigidaire FRT18HB5DW2 fridge not cooling

Sounds like an air flow problem to the lower unit. Take the sheetmetal or plastic rear cover off the freezer back wall and make sure the coils are frosted up good and even but NOT a block of ice inches thick (air needs to circulate and a blocked coil won't let air move over it efficiently). Make sure the fan is running to move the air around. In the fridge area make sure the air dampers are letting the cold air from the freezer down to the fridge compartment. Depending on what you find will determine the next steps so let us know.

SOURCE: Koolatron Mini Fridge Overheating

Check the condensor fan behind the fridge which is designed to cool the compressor/gas line by blowing air over the condensor. When this fan motor seizes or stops running, the gas gets very hot and because it is skin cooled too, the outside of the fridge also gets very hot. You can overcome the problem temporarily by putting a standing fan behind the fridge, blowing onto the compressor and under the fridge untill you can have the problem rectified.

Why is E522B fridge not cold but freezer working fine?

Sometimes this can happen with fridges that have two evaporator circuits. One circuit controls the freezer and the other controls the chillier part. I can't be sure how your fridge has been configured but the first thing to do is defrost it.
Has the fridge been moved recently or tipped on its side? The compressor has a small amount of oil in it to help it run smoothly and prolong its life. If any of this oil finds its way into the gas circuit it can restrict the calibrated evaporator jet. Defrost the fridge and let it stand for 12 hrs. before restarting it.
This problem can also point to an old and worn out fridge or a fridge that requires re-gassing. Either way its best to buy a new fridge in this case, you can generally tell as the fridge motor will run almost continually and get very, very hot indeed and can become a fire risk.
Lastly, some people put fridges out in a cold garage or store. This can also prevent some fridges from working properly when the garage temperature drops below the temperature that the fridge operates at, it this case the freezer part might also stop working if the temperature of the garage dropped below freezing.
So, Defrost your fridge and let it stand for a while at normal room temperature. Restart the fridge and it should work normally. make sure the temperature dial is set to a reasonable setting, it should work, if not it might be time for a new one.

Adjusting the settings on a fridge thermostat

You've indicated that you have changed the thermostat but the model number you have given is electronically controlled via an NTC. If the the unit is built in there is a possibility that one of the following is causing the problem
a. the seal is no longer catching properly because the decor door needs adjusting.
b. the internal lamp is not switching off when door closes and is creating heat that the fridge is trying to compensate for
or
c. the fridge fan is not operating and not circulating the air to the sensor. (You can check the fan and light by pressing the switch at the top of the fridge compartment frame, the fan should run and the lamp go off when the button is pressed).
Try these first and repost if this does not help.

My refridgerator freezes the milk, How do i stop it from doing that? The temperature setting is in the normal range and the condensor coil is clean.

There are two setting on a fridge. One that sets the temp of the freezer and one that adjusts the temp of the fridge part. The fridge setting just adjusts the opening between the freezer and the fridge. So the fridge gets it's cool by stealing a little from the freezer. i'd get a fridge thermometer and set it it the fridge and see what the temp really is. The knobs in the fridge may not be accurate. Set the fridge and then move the thermometer over to the freezer and set that. Move back and forth until you get what you want. Usually the lower part of the fridge is a little colder then the top. However if you use the fridge a lot then every time you open the door the cold falls out and the fan will come on and start taking cold from the freezer. Another very cold spot is next to the vent where the cold air comes out from the freezer. Usually up top near the ice maker.

We have a Hoover No frost refrigerator/freezer. There is no control for the fridge temperature which is now running very cold (it freezes drinks, etc.). What can I do to increase the temperature of the...

The fridge gets its cold air from the freezer through a vent(damper) between the freezer and fridge.The fan in the freezer blows air through it. Make sure this fan is running. You may have to hold the door switch in for it to run. There is a flap you adjust with the fridge temp. control. Make sure it's opening and closing when you adjust the fridge temp.
The problem could be the electronic control if you have one or the mechanical linkages.
